About This Book

Barnabas the brave puppy races through mysterious worlds, searching for Little Delirium who’s suddenly gone missing. Every corner hides a new challenge and strange creatures — but will Barnabas find his friend before it’s too late?

Quick Assessment

This graphic novel follows Barnabas as he ventures through fantastical realms to find Little Delirium, blending whimsical storytelling with gentle fantasy elements. Suitable for early readers aged 5-8, it features engaging artwork and light themes with minimal peril, making it a charming introduction to graphic novels and fantasy. Fans of The Sandman series will appreciate the familiar characters and subtle references.
